Hi, I am a beginner screen printer/hobbyist, nothing pro.. i have used diazo photo emulsion with the sensitizer, and have had success with it in the past.. my problem is that the last time i bought some of the stuff, the jar i bought was too big, 26.4 oz. , and if i sensitize the entire thing, there is no way i can use it all within the shelf life given on the bottle, even refrigerated.. would it be possible/logical to measure and mix just part of the jars (maybe a half or third) of the stuff for use?

Why not go with a pre-sensitized emulsion like Ulano's QTX? Shelf life is 18 months and you can buy it by the quart if you like.
